Publisher Comments

Scrutinized for accuracy by AARP’s legal specialists, and completely up-to-date, this indispensable volume covers every aspect of planning an estate and creating a will. A crash course in one handy volume, the book walks readers through the entire process, from understanding the distinction between probate and nonprobate property to delegating a durable power of attorney, and from resolving possible tax issues ahead of time to safeguarding your assets.
 
In these pages you will find:

• Comparisons of wills and simple living trusts.
• Advice on guardianship and advanced medical directives.
• Explanations of the role and powers of a trustee and what steps to take in the case of suspected misconduct.
• A primer on marshaling and protecting retirement assets.
• Help in planning for children with disabilities.
